Output 37a059a1e8f495f48a3710875c92368e1a10aeefeeadd13966a4feaf34758c52:4

value
633034
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ab8fe2931047f76e31dbdabe2d5ee2b01abd1089 OP_EQUAL
address
3HL9qezBhSEfLFcJZkvKUqHN9UVTty9pjy
transaction
37a059a1e8f495f48a3710875c92368e1a10aeefeeadd13966a4feaf34758c52
spent
true